How much does it cost to screen print on a shirt?

An average price for a 1 color print on a 100% cotton t-shirt ranges from $5.50 to $9.00 depending on the number of shirts in the order and you charge much more for a 6 color shirt. An order for 72 shirts would take less than 25 minutes to print and you would charge at least $8.00 per shirt for 6 colors or $576.00.

How long do screen printed shirts last?

Shirts that are printed using vinyl will usually last for a few years before fading. On the other hand, shirts that have been screen printed will last the entire lifetime of the shirt. Screen printing is more adept at standing up to wear and tear and washing.

How far down should a logo be on a shirt?

Designs placed on the back of shirts should be approximately 5” from the collar and centered between the left and right seams. From the left shoulder seam, measure 7″-9″ down and center between the center and side seam of the shirt.

How much space do I need for screen printing?

At least half of screen printers start in their homes, perhaps in a garage, basement or building in the back yard. You need about a 20′ x 20′ area to work comfortably. You can do it in less space, and more is better, but that’s what you really need. Aside from production, you’ll also need some storage space.

Why are my clothes cracking?

As it is, the heat can be quite harsh on the fabric, whether it’s polyester or cotton. To make matters worse, cracking commonly occurs when the ink dries up—something that typically happens when you wash with hot water. For these reasons, you always want to wash your graphic t-shirt with cold water.

What is the best T shirt for printing?

The best t-shirt material for digital printing depends on the climate you reside and the type of durability you require. Polyester 35% / cotton 65% – good for both warm and cold climates, breathable, durable, non shrink as it has polyester in the fabric, non wrinkle, good for screen printing.

How do you screen T shirts?

Place a piece of hard cardboard inside your T-shirt and arrange the screen on top of the shirt. Make sure to smooth everything out and work on a hard surface. Pour black or colored ink onto your screen on top of your T-shirt. Only pour ink on the screen!

What is screen printing clothing?

Screen printing is a printing method that transfers your design onto an item of clothing or work wear of your choice. Your artwork is separated into its constituent colours and exposed onto a fine mesh screen that is covered with light sensitive emulsion.
